Re: Best Poker Advice ever?
Lots of good advice here. One point needs to be expanded upon though - don't abuse the fish after they river their two outer!! We've all likely done it and seen it done - its hard to hold back sometimes but having a donator or two leave the table after being bitched at can be very costly...
